CHENNAI: Bangladeshi pacer Hasan Mahmud stunned India in the first test between the two sides on Thursday at the MA Chidambaram Stadium. The bowler took three wickets, with one of them being Shubman Gill who got out on an eight-ball duck.
It was a rough beginning to the two-day test match for India as Hasan Mahmud took control of the game early on, taking three wickets before the team was able to score 35 and taking a fourth before they reached 100. His assault began by dismissing Indian skipper Rohit Sharma in the sixth over. Two overs late Shubham Gill fell as well.
Gill is facing backlash for his poor performance, being caught out by Bangladesh wicketkeeper Litton Das after attempting to flick the ball leg side. Fans took to social media to call the batsman “overrated” and a “fraud,” citing previous performances against England in January and February in which he was also dismissed for 0.
However, it was a different story for Mahmud, who continued to receive praise after dismissing Kohli in the 10th over, holding the Indian star down to six runs and the Indian side to 34. His fourth wicket came against Rishabh Pant who was in the midst of giving India a hint of hope, scoring 39 runs off 52 deliveries.
